## Changelog — Marrowbase ORM defaults

The legacy Marrowbase ORM layer has been refactored; several defaults changed and reviewers should check call sites carefully. Lazy loading is now off by default, connection pooling uses the shared broker, and identity-map caching is scoped per request rather than per process. All affected modules read the new defaults from the values that follow.

config for bahop-baduf:
[kasion]
team = lamath
access_code = ac_d807e5
host = kasion.paliqcloud.corp
port = 4000
owner = julix.tamvan
peer = frair.qorvelsoft.local

Ticket: Slimmed image breaks runtime on Pellarc build agents.

Repro steps:
1. Build the hollowed image with the strip-layers profile enabled.
2. Push to the staging registry and deploy to the canary pool.
3. Container exits with a missing shared-library error within ten seconds.

Expected: parity with the full image. Actual: crash loop. Suspect the trim step removes the resolver libs. To pull the failing image from the staging registry, authenticate with the token below.

session JWT of tawip-kajog = eyJhbGciOiJIUzI1NiIsInR5cCI6IkpXVCJ9.eyJzdWIiOiI2dKYGGIn0.afsnASii

Subject: Pinpointer Autocomplete 4.2 rollout

Team, the Pinpointer address autocomplete widget ships to all Quillhaven tenants tonight. Key changes: debounce raised to 250ms, partial postcode matching enabled, and the fallback list no longer shows stale suggestions after a region switch. Support folks: if a customer reports empty dropdowns, first confirm they are on the new bundle rather than a cached one. You can verify which build a customer is running by comparing against the token printed below.

session token of kagup-hahaf = htk3_2b8